Output d62d621c33eaef5fe4954792f017ff8d0496d50e38de4bdcd1674bfe8bf532e4:0

value
576447569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5cdb4addbc2627dca34de61ebf75d9412e5d62e OP_EQUALVERIFY OP_CHECKSIG
address
1PQgygpGuxTF5GJ4zxanMYkezTuPb3b3vq
transaction
d62d621c33eaef5fe4954792f017ff8d0496d50e38de4bdcd1674bfe8bf532e4
confirmations
615746
spent
true